For anyone to shoot the best way is to practice. I know you probably hear that all the time, but its true. The form you can practice is: start out with the ball in front of your stomach in a crouched position. Then take the ball and bring it up to your chest. As you bring it up to your head, slightly arch your back. Be sure to not arch it too much....youll end up falling over. Now roll the ball off your fingertips about maybe 3 or 4 ft. in the air. You should get a nice backspin on it if you do it right. Practice this form and each time do it a little faster until it is a flowing motion. Now when you go to shoot square up to the basket and be sure to follow through. (My annoying gym teacher would say, "Reach into the cookie jar.") When you shoot it you probably wont get that backspin, in fact its really hard to. So don't worry about the spin when you shoot.
